Ryde A closed the gap on Isle of Wight Table Tennis Division 1 leaders Ryde C after a dominant whitewash against their opponents, while Ryde Revellers endured another difficult night.
Scott Lawson was player of the match as second-placed Ryde A swept aside Ryde Goshawks 10-0 to maintain their title push. Goshawks’ Charlie Stapleley was unlucky not to claim a point after taking Rob Smith to a deciding 5th set, but Smith’s experience told as he closed out the final set 11-4.
Ryde Revellers showed resilience despite an 8-2 defeat against Ryde B. Substitute Robin Clegg, playing up from Division 2, and Spike Hughes both claimed singles wins, while Clegg also pushed Pat Thorley to deuce in the final set before narrowly missing out.
Results:
Ryde A 10-0 Ryde Goshawks
Ryde B 8-2 Ryde Revellers
Division 2

Ryde Rising Stars continued their strong form as Newport Vics A dropped points at the top.
Rising Stars recorded a convincing 9-1 win against Ryde Resisters, with Trevor Percival scoring the Resisters’ only point. Thirteen-year-old Theo Lewis was player of the match, and the result keeps Rising Stars firmly on course for a 2nd-place finish.
Havenstreet B remain 3rd after a 7-3 win over Ryde Rovers. Several matches were closely contested, but Havenstreet edged the key moments, with Carl Rye unbeaten and named player of the match.
At the top of the table, Newport Vics A dropped points despite an 8-2 win against Ryde Rogues, with Peter Clarke and substitute Robin Clegg both recording victories over Michael Jose.
Results:
Havenstreet B 7-3 Ryde Rovers
Newport Vics B 7-3 Shorwell Sinners
Newport Vics A 8-2 Ryde Rogues
Ryde Rising Stars 9-1 Ryde Resisters
Division 3

Ryde Odd Balls and Cowes Baptists both strengthened their positions with convincing wins.
Ryde Odd Balls claimed an 8-2 victory over Wroxall B. Gareth Lewis was unbeaten and player of the match, while 14-year-old Toby Payne also went unbeaten and partnered Lewis to take the doubles in a deciding 5th set.
Cowes Baptists moved into 2nd place after an 8-2 win against Ryde Raiders. Elsewhere, Shorwell Saviours recorded a derby victory over Shorwell Saints, while Wroxall Lizards defeated Wroxall C to maintain their strong position near the top.
Results:
Shorwell Saviours 8-2 Shorwell Saints
Cowes Baptists 8-2 Ryde Raiders
Wroxall Lizards 7-3 Wroxall C
Ryde Odd Balls 8-2 Wroxall B
